| CVE-2026-63649 | 1 Openvpn | 1 Openvpn | 2026-08-15 | N/A |
| The Windows interactive service in OpenVPN 2.4.0 through 2.6.21 and 2.7_alpha1 through 2.7.5 allows local authenticated users to bypass the trusted configuration directory constraint and load arbitrary configuration files via crafted options that bypass whitelist checks | ||||
| CVE-2026-63650 | 1 Openvpn | 1 Openvpn | 2026-08-15 | N/A |
| OpenVPN 2.7_alpha1 through 2.7.5 using mbedTLS allows remote authenticated users to be misidentified by ignoring the configured X.509 username identity lookup field | ||||
| CVE-2026-35058 | 1 Openvpn | 1 Openvpn | 2026-08-11 | 6.5 Medium |
| Improper validation of packet length during tls-crypt-v2 key extraction in OpenVPN 2.6.0 through 2.6.19 and 2.7_alpha1 through 2.7.1 allows authenticated attackers to trigger a fatal assertion and cause a denial of service via a specially crafted packet. | ||||
| CVE-2026-40215 | 1 Openvpn | 1 Openvpn | 2026-08-11 | 7.4 High |
| A race condition in OpenVPN 2.6.0 through 2.6.19 and 2.7_alpha1 through 2.7.1 allows remote attackers to potentially cause a server crash or leak heap memory via a use-after-free triggered during TLS session promotion. | ||||
| CVE-2026-11604 | 1 Openvpn | 2 Openvpn, Ovpn-dco-win | 2026-08-11 | 6.5 Medium |
| An incorrect buffer size calculation in the epoch key generator in OpenVPN ovpn-dco-win version 2.0.0 through 2.8.3 allows a remote authenticated peer to trigger a heap-based buffer overflow and kernel memory corruption via a crafted data packet, resulting in a system crash (denial of service). | ||||
| CVE-2026-13379 | 1 Openvpn | 1 Openvpn | 2026-08-03 | 9.1 Critical |
| The Windows interactive service in OpenVPN 2.7_alpha1 through 2.7.4 allows remote attackers to cause persistent DNS state pollution or a service crash via a crafted search domain during the disconnection process | ||||
| CVE-2026-13117 | 1 Openvpn | 1 Openvpn | 2026-07-31 | 8.1 High |
| An incomplete guard in OpenVPN 2.6.0 through 2.6.20 and 2.7_alpha1 through 2.7.4 allows remote authenticated peers to trigger a use-after-free during TLS session promotion, potentially leading to a denial of service or memory leakage | ||||
| CVE-2026-12932 | 1 Openvpn | 1 Openvpn | 2026-07-30 | 8.1 High |
| A memory leak in the tls-crypt-v2 client key extraction in OpenVPN 2.5.0 through 2.6.20 and 2.7_alpha1 through 2.7.4 allows remote attackers to cause a denial of service (memory exhaustion) via a flood of crafted packets | ||||
| CVE-2026-11771 | 1 Openvpn | 1 Openvpn | 2026-07-30 | 7.5 High |
| OpenVPN version 2.1.0 through 2.6.20 and 2.7_alpha1 through 2.7.4 allows attackers via an off-by-one buffer write in the NTLM proxy authentication to potentially cause a crash via a crafted NTLM response from a malicious proxy server | ||||
| CVE-2026-12996 | 2 Debian, Openvpn | 2 Debian Linux, Openvpn | 2026-07-30 | 8.1 High |
| A use-after-free in OpenVPN 2.6.0 through 2.6.20 and 2.7_alpha1 through 2.7.4 allows remote authenticated peers to potentially cause a denial of service or leak memory via crafted packets during TLS session promotion or expiry | ||||
| CVE-2025-3110 | 1 Openvpn | 1 Openvpn Access Server | 2026-07-10 | 7.5 High |
| OpenVPN Access Server 2.7.2 through 3.1.0 accepts bare line-feed sequences inside HTTP header values, allowing remote attackers to perform HTTP request smuggling when deployed behind a reverse proxy | ||||
| CVE-2026-13698 | 1 Openvpn | 1 Openvpn | 2026-07-08 | 7.5 High |
| A memory leak in OpenVPN version 2.5.0 through 2.5.11, 2.6.0 through 2.6.20 and 2.7_alpha1 through 2.7.4 allows remote attackers with a valid tls-crypt-v2 client key to potentially cause a denial of service | ||||
| CVE-2026-13122 | 1 Openvpn | 1 Openvpn | 2026-07-08 | 5.3 Medium |
| OpenVPN version 2.6.0 through 2.6.20 and 2.7_alpha1 through 2.7.4 allows remote attackers to cause a denial of service via a malformed authentication token that triggers a reachable assertion when external-auth is enabled | ||||
| CVE-2014-5455 | 2 Openvpn, Privatetunnel | 2 Openvpn, Privatetunnel | 2026-05-28 | 5.3 Medium |
| Unquoted Windows search path vulnerability in the ptservice service prior to PrivateTunnel version 3.0 (Windows) and OpenVPN Connect version 3.1 (Windows) allows local users to gain privileges via a crafted program.exe file in the %SYSTEMDRIVE% folder. | ||||
| CVE-2026-9560 | 2 Openvpn, Openvpn Inc | 2 Connect, Openvpn Connect | 2026-05-27 | 7.8 High |
| Privilege escalation via background service of OpenVPN Connect 3.5.1 through 3.8.1 on macOS allows attackers to execute arbitrary commands with elevated privileges via local IPC channel | ||||
| CVE-2008-3459 | 1 Openvpn | 1 Openvpn | 2026-04-23 | N/A |
| Unspecified vulnerability in OpenVPN 2.1-beta14 through 2.1-rc8, when running on non-Windows systems, allows remote servers to execute arbitrary commands via crafted (1) lladdr and (2) iproute configuration directives, probably related to shell metacharacters. | ||||
| CVE-2005-3409 | 1 Openvpn | 2 Openvpn, Openvpn Access Server | 2026-04-16 | N/A |
| OpenVPN 2.x before 2.0.4, when running in TCP mode, allows remote attackers to cause a denial of service (segmentation fault) by forcing the accept function call to return an error status, which leads to a null dereference in an exception handler. | ||||
| CVE-2005-2532 | 1 Openvpn | 1 Openvpn | 2026-04-16 | N/A |
| OpenVPN before 2.0.1 does not properly flush the OpenSSL error queue when a packet can not be decrypted by the server, which allows remote authenticated attackers to cause a denial of service (client disconnection) via a large number of packets that can not be decrypted. | ||||
| CVE-2006-2229 | 1 Openvpn | 2 Openvpn, Openvpn Access Server | 2026-04-16 | N/A |
| OpenVPN 2.0.7 and earlier, when configured to use the --management option with an IP that is not 127.0.0.1, uses a cleartext password for TCP sessions to the management interface, which might allow remote attackers to view sensitive information or cause a denial of service. | ||||
| CVE-2005-2534 | 1 Openvpn | 1 Openvpn | 2026-04-16 | N/A |
| Race condition in OpenVPN before 2.0.1, when --duplicate-cn is not enabled, allows remote attackers to cause a denial of service (server crash) via simultaneous TCP connections from multiple clients that use the same client certificate. | ||||
